1. Understanding the Benefits
Before making a purchase, I took the time to explore the benefits of the Lodge Enameled Cast Iron Pan. Here’s what I found:
- Versatility: This pan is perfect for a range of cooking methods, from sautéing and frying to baking and braising. I love how I can use it on the stovetop and then transfer it directly to the oven.
- Heat Retention: The cast iron material retains heat exceptionally well, ensuring even cooking. I’ve noticed that my dishes come out perfectly cooked every time.
- Durability: Lodge is known for its quality, and the enameled finish adds an extra layer of protection against chipping and cracking. I appreciate knowing that my investment will last.
- Easy Cleanup: The enamel coating makes cleanup a breeze. Unlike traditional cast iron, I can wash it with soap and water without worrying about damaging a seasoning layer.
2. Choosing the Right Size
One of the first decisions I had to make was the size of the pan. Lodge offers various sizes, from small (6.5 inches) to large (15 inches). Here’s how I approached it:
- Cooking for One or Two: If you primarily cook for yourself or a partner, the smaller sizes are perfect for sautéing vegetables or making a small frittata.
- Family Meals: For larger families or batch cooking, I recommend going for a larger size, like the 12-inch or even the 15-inch pan. I often use my 12-inch pan for stir-fries or casseroles.

5. Care and Maintenance
After purchasing my Lodge Enameled Cast Iron Pan, I wanted to ensure I cared for it properly:
- Cleaning: I avoid using abrasive cleaners or steel wool, which can scratch the enamel. Instead, I use a soft sponge and mild soap. It’s easy to clean, which I love!
- Storage: To prevent scratching, I store my pan with a paper towel between it and other cookware. This little tip has helped maintain its beautiful finish.
